Biography
Clarence Budington Kelland was a prolific and celebrated author whose literary works entertained and inspired readers throughout his long career. Born in 1881, he continued writing until his death in 1964, producing numerous novels and stories that captured the imagination of his audiences.
His contributions to American literature are remembered at Memorial Cemetery of St. John's Church, where he rests as one of the era's notable literary figures.
